Under contract to the Army, Energid has developed a codec designed for streaming video/image, audio and haptic data with high efficiency and quality is required. Although general video conference codecs are available, these codecs were designed mainly considering open loop data compression and decompression. Exploiting human-in-the-loop information as an intrinsic part of codec performance has not as of yet been considered by the state of the art. Additionally, there is no other codec device available for streaming visual, audio and haptic control signals while minimizing latency impact for a robotic system. 
Energid's codec a) reliably operates over a range of bandwidths and network configurations, b) rapidly adapts to abrupt changes in available network bandwidth, c) supports haptics teleoperation in a bilateral master-slave telerobotic system, d) minimizes the impact of latency, and e) exploits human factors information from the operator to optimize the algorithm in real-time.
